What Damage Wildlife Intrusions Can Cause to Your Home
Wildlife intrusions can wreak havoc on a home, posing significant risks to both structural integrity and occupant safety. Animals such as raccoons, squirrels, and bats can cause substantial destruction through their breeding behaviors and feeding activities. They often chew through wires, insulation, and wood, resulting in expensive restoration and fire risks. Additionally, their waste can introduce harmful pathogens, increasing health risks for residents.
These intrusions can also jeopardize the home's security, as openings may be remain exposed or harmed, enabling other pests to enter. Noise disruptions from animals can interrupt daily life, resulting in stress and anxiety for occupants. Furthermore, the presence of wildlife can discourage potential buyers, affecting property value. Handling wildlife incursions promptly is critical to lessen these risks and ensure a safe, secure living environment.
How Can You Identify If You Should Get Wildlife Removal Assistance?
Pinpointing the markers of wildlife penetration is vital to assessing the need for professional extraction aid. Homeowners should remain observant for unusual sounds, such as scraping or scurrying, especially at night. Visible signs, like excrement, homes, or chewed wires, indicate that animals have occupied residence. Unusual damage to property, comprising holes in walls or roofs, can also signal an penetration.
Additionally, if a homeowner observes increased pest infestation, such as insects or rats, it may suggest that larger wildlife is in the area. Foul smells emanating from hidden spaces often point to deceased wildlife or debris, which creates a health risk.
In the event that any of these indicators are detected, it is advisable to engage wildlife removal professionals. They possess the expertise to safely and effectively resolve the issue, guaranteeing both safeguarding of property and peace of mind for homeowners.
Learning About the Health Consequences of Critter Infestations
Although many tend to overlook the presence of wildlife in their homes, the medical threats tied to infestations can be important. Wildlife including rodents, raccoons, and bats can carry diseases that pose major threats to human health. For instance, rodents can carry hantavirus and leptospirosis, while raccoons may harbor rabies and raccoon roundworm. These diseases can transmit through direct contact, droppings, or contaminated surfaces.
Moreover, pest infestations can aggravate allergies and asthma, particularly due to the allergens found in animal urine and dander. Additionally, the potential for structural damage caused by gnawing or nesting behaviors can introduce further health hazards, such as mold growth from damp environments.
Overlooking these concerns not only jeopardizes individual wellness but also undermines the well-being of relatives and creatures. Prompt wildlife removal services are important to counteract these health risks effectively.

Beginning Review Method
A detailed initial inspection is vital in the wildlife removal process, as it lays the foundation for an productive solution. During this visit, qualified professionals inspect the property for signs of wildlife activity, such as droppings, tracks, or nesting materials. They evaluate potential entry points, including gaps in walls, attics, or basements, and spot areas that may attract animals, such as food sources or sheltered spaces. The technicians also assess the overall condition of the property to determine the extent of the problem. By carefully documenting their findings, they can recommend specific strategies for removal and prevention, ensuring a detailed approach to safeguarding both the property and its occupants from further wildlife intrusion.

Methods for Maintaining Your Home Free of Wildlife
To preserve a animal-free home, residents must implement proactive steps to deter potential intruders. Initially, blocking entry ways is vital; this involves filling cracks in foundations, walls, and roofs. Installing screens over chimneys and vents additionally reduces access. Moreover, keeping outdoor areas tidy stops wildlife from locating food or shelter. Regularly trimming trees and shrubs dissuades animals from settling near to the house.
Correct refuse handling is also vital. Using enclosed garbage cans relevant article and composting properly reduces attractants, while eliminating pet food and birdseed from outside helps get rid of easy food sources. Homeowners should also explore installing motion-activated lights or sprinklers, which can drive away wildlife.
In conclusion, regular inspections of the home can help recognize emerging issues before they escalate. By deploying these preventative measures, homeowners can markedly minimize the chance of creature encounters, ensuring a serene and secure domestic space.

What Costs Are Connected to Wildlife Removal Services?
Fees concerning wildlife removal services vary substantially, typically ranging from $100 to $1,500. Determinants controlling pricing include the type of animal, severity of the infestation, and necessary repairs or protective steps.
